Hello, =20 I looked at the latest Quickfix documentation and code, it seems that = there isn=B4t a way to programatically set the DataDictionary for a session. = It can be set only via an URL passed on by the config file. =20 Are there any plans to allow for something like a stream to init the DataDictionary, maybe available through the SessionSettings class?
